Released in 2007, The Mafia, The Salesman is a comedy film directed by Shim Seung-bo, running about 107 minutes.

What it’s about. In the era of Free Trade Agreements (FTA), the head boss of the Young-dong ‘organized gang’ decides they should not lose their guard and rounds his top men together. After a long talk, they conclude they should benchmark off big corporations’ ‘globalized management’ and prepare their gang for globalization! Just then, the only one to graduate from college, GYE Doo-shik is called to the role. Will Doo-shik be able to carry out his mission in the mega company without a glitch?

Who’s in it. The Mafia, The Salesman stars Lee Sung-jae as Gye Du Sik, Son Chang-min as Oh Sang-jung, Park Sang-myeon as Dae Ka-ri and Julian Kang, among others.
